Job Description The Turnaround Support professional plays a critical role in the successful planning, coordination, execution, and closeout of turnaround, outage, shutdown, and maintenance activities across FLINT projects. This position is responsible for supporting field operations through schedule development, work package coordination, resource planning, material tracking, and progress monitoring to help ensure work is completed safely, efficiently, and in accordance with client requirements. Working collaboratively with operations teams, planners, schedulers, clients, contractors, and project leadership, the Turnaround Support professional helps maintain alignment between project objectives, schedules, resources, and execution strategies. This role requires strong organizational skills, technical understanding of industrial maintenance activities, and the 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ment. What would you be doing? Turnaround Planning & Coordination Support turnaround and outage planning activities by: Assisting with the development of work packages, job plans, and execution schedules. Coordinating turnaround activities with operations, maintenance, and client teams. Participating in scope walkdowns and pre-job planning meetings. Supporting look-ahead planning and work prioritization activities. Identifying scheduling conflicts, resource requirements, and execution constraints. Scheduling & Progress Tracking Support successful turnaround execution through: Maintaining and updating turnaround schedules and planning documents. Monitoring project progress against established schedules and milestones. Assisting with manpower forecasting and resource planning activities. Tracking critical path activities and communicating schedule impacts. Preparing progress reports and performance updates for project leadership. Materials & Work Package Support Help ensure crews have the resources required for successful execution by: Creating material take-offs and supporting material procurement activities. Tracking material availability and coordinating with suppliers and stakeholders. Preparing and maintaining work package documentation. Supporting work order creation and maintenance within client systems. Ensuring project documentation is accurate, complete, and current. Collaboration & Continuous Improvement Support project success by: Working closely with field supervisors, planners, schedulers, and client representatives. Communicating schedule changes, risks, and emerging concerns. Assisting with project KPI tracking and reporting requirements. Supporting lessons learned and continuous improvement initiatives. Promoting a culture of safety, quality, and operational excellence throughout all turnaround activities. Qualifications Minimum 3 years of experience supporting turnarounds, shutdowns, outages, maintenance planning, scheduling, or industrial project coordination activities. Strong organizational, planning, and communication skills with the ability to manage multiple priorities in a dynamic environment. Experience with scheduling and maintenance software such as Primavera P6, Microsoft Project, Maximo, or equivalent systems. Proficiency in Microsoft Office applications, including Excel, Word, Outlook, and SharePoint. Technical trade certification, technical diploma, or related post-secondary education is preferred. Previous experience in industrial construction, maintenance, energy, petrochemical, or oil and gas environments is considered an asset. Ability to work effectively with cross-functional teams while maintaining a strong commitment to safety and quality.
